Two boats are heading away from shore. Boat 1 heads due north at a speed of 3.77 m/s relative to the shore. Relative to Boat 1, Boat 2 is moving 22.6 ° north of east at a speed of 1.13 m/s. A passenger on Boat 2 walks due east across the deck at a speed of 1.27 m/s relative to Boat 2. What is the speed of the passenger relative to the shore?
